Well as most of you know I recently went from a Ti 4200 to a AIW Radeon Pro (video review next week).  I didn't have good first impression since the drivers weren't that great and the AIW performed only 3 fps faster than my Ti using the UO CTF-Magma test.  In the upcoming review I touch on driver issues for ATI.  Well it looks like they have listened to their fans.  The new Catalyst drivers are very, very impressive.  Here is a screenie to show you.I want you to take a close look at four things in this picture.  This a screenshot using UO CTF specs on CTF-Bedrooms Remix.  First and foremost you will see kick ass shadows.  Next you will notice the flame on the tiki torch looks even more realistic.  The same goes for the grass as well.  The big difference, as far as I am concerned, is the gloss on the wooden chair and table.  You can notice it by looking at the lower right part of the table.  Very nice.The nice thing besides image and texture quality is performance.  I picked up another 5% (3fps) increase on Magma giving the card the highest frames I have seen on that map to date.  Even better than any NVidia cards I have worked with.  I am very suprised to see ATI starting to pull not only even but a little ahead on driver quality.  I will have the AIW review up next week and the ATI 'Tweaking' article up a week after the video review.  Looks like this NVidiot is becoming an ATI Fanboy.  Scary isn't it.  Wink

Guys, a powerfull gfx card alone doesn't give you a big boost unless you previously owned a GF 2 MX or GF 4 MX or something worse.
One way to know if the processor is holding you back is to increase the resolution at wich you play the game and see if the framerate stays the same. If that happens consider purchasing a new processor instead of a new videocard.
